RE: Here are my own recommendations for Election Day...

Delayed post.

Regarding:

peterfeld:

Here are my own recommendations for Election Day. First of all, vote! Second, vote Democratic, wherever you are. Maybe there are some thoughtful Republicans running in your area, but this is not the year to give them a boost. In New York, that means:

  • Tom DiNapoli, Comptroller. DiNapoli is a political hack who was installed as Comptroller in a backroom deal by the legislature after the corrupt Alan Hevesi was forced to resign. His Republican opponent, Harry Wilson, is considered a basically competent, effective fiscal manager of the sort who rarely runs for office, and many people think we’d be lucky to get someone with his talents to straighten out the fiscal mess in Albany. Still, this is no year to vote Republican. Support the hack Democrat, Tom DiNapoli.

You the least bit sheepish about this one?

The national races, sure. The Dems were playing defense against the GOP wave and voting down the party line was survival strategy (Well, not in New York and California, for the most part, but everywhere else).

The results of this local race, however, given the clusterfuck that is dealing with the state budget, will likely have a greater effect on most New Yorkers in the coming years than any decision the likes of a Schumer or a Weiner (aka, the most appropriately named Rep in Congress!*) will make in this current term.

* - with apologies to my roommate.
